156 At an adjourned meeting of the Federal Reserve Board held in the office of the Board at 3:00 p. m., Thursday, September 24, 1914. PRESEITT: Mr. McAdoo Mr. Williams Mr. Hamlin Mr. Warburg LIT. Mr. Miller Delano Mr. Harding. The Secretary of the Treasury presided and Mr. H. P. Willis acted as secretary to the meeting. Mr. Warburg laid before the Board a dispatch regarding the participation of the New York banks in the proposed gold fund. On motion :r. Walter S. Hackney was elected Vice Chairman of the Federal Reserve Bank at Boston. On motion the Board voted to authorize a salary of C16,000 for the Federal Reserve Agent at New York. On motion Mr. James A. Moncure of Richmond was elected Vice Chairman of the Federal Reserve Bank. of Richmond. On motion Mr. P. M. Korst was elected Vice Chairman of the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is. On motion Mr. John 7. Black was elected third director of the Federal Reserve Bank of Minneapolis. After general discussion of Class "C" directors for various districts the Board at 4:30 p. m. adjourned. Secretary. APPROVED: -'age Chairman. Ilaeting_....U.E 2_4 1914
